A Fine Pair of Late 19th Century Demilune Satinwood and Inlaid Side or Console Tables in the Neoclassical Style Attributed to Edwards and Roberts This fine pair of neoclassical-style tables are of demilune, or semicircular, shape and veneered principally in satinwood. Large-scale panels of satinwood have been laid on the carcass of the frieze to give a segmented effect, which is very attractive. The tapering square-sectioned legs and contrasting spade toes are all classic Sheraton design features, being reused here a century later. The most impressive parts of the tables are undoubtedly the beautiful tops, with the central feature being an inlaid fan-shaped patera, centered by a smaller example of the same form with additional penwork foliage on it. This, in turn, centers on a semicircular feathered boss. Around the edge of the tabletops is a wide crossbanding upon which a repeating neoclassical design featuring penwork scrolling foliage and urns is delicately executed and highly attractive. Footnote: The quality of the present tables indicates that they would have been produced in one of the leading workshops of the period. On stylistic grounds, the most likely maker is Edwards and Roberts. Particularly adept at producing furniture in the inlaid Sheraton style, the firm had an elite clientele and, as such, was able to make the finest furniture without cutting corners.
